Output d89f434ec4e4f669d616882363299a7c847aa2ec25aefc5dc44a51e52711c280:0

value
39970000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4699b7c529cb30cbc592d0d4db6929f5fcc6b151 OP_EQUALVERIFY OP_CHECKSIG
address
17SJSw3PMktB9dQkLTSWyZmDYtPt23X1cD
transaction
d89f434ec4e4f669d616882363299a7c847aa2ec25aefc5dc44a51e52711c280
spent
true